Q: Is 19,788,798 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 19,788,798 is a composite number.

Why is 19,788,798 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 19,788,798 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 359 718 1,077 2,154 9,187 18,374 27,561 55,122 3,298,133 6,596,266 9,894,399 and 19,788,798, with no remainder.

Since 19,788,798 cannot be divided by just 1 and 19,788,798, it is a composite number.
